Job Description
We are seeking an Order Handling Specialist to join our team, where you will play a crucial role in coordinating supply and supplier orders from start to finish. Your responsibilities will include working closely with various teams, such as sales, engineering, and finance, to ensure a smooth and efficient order management process. This role offers an exciting opportunity to be a part of a diverse and talented team, building a new supply chain for our enterprise campus edge and private wireless business.
How You Will Contribute And What You Will Learn
- Coordinate customer orders, from receipt to managing material flow from suppliers.
- Collaborate with regional sales teams for offer approval and management.
- Handle sales order management and delivery coordination for hardware, software, and services.
- Manage customer returns and ensure efficient inventory and availability management.
- Create purchase orders, follow up on deliveries, and coordinate inbound material flow.
- Develop processes for sales order management, purchasing, and warehousing.
- Work on the SAP Business by Design ERP System and ECE offer and order tools.
- Collaborate with suppliers and customers, and manage key internal stakeholders.
- Report on operational performance and execute trade and document management for exports and imports.
